Consultwebs.com. Personal injury is defined as a wrongful injury to a person or
his or her property. Personal injury is a complex umbrella of interrelating laws
designed to prevent harm or compensate for harm to a person or
property. This
harm or injury may be a matter of physical injury, mental injury or financial
injury. The most common forms of personal injury law deal with harm from
automobile accidents, decreased or loss of income due to accidents, product
failure or workplace injuries. Medical malpractice or negligence and legal
malpractice or negligence lawsuits are guided by personal injury law.
Assault, battery, negligence, products
liability, trespass, professional malpractice or negligence, products liability,
invasion of privacy, defamation, fraud, trespass, professional malpractice or
negligence are all examples of torts.

Aviation
Disasters:
FAA and NTSB rulings generally take precedence over state laws for these tragic cases.
Vehicle
Accidents: Auto wrecks, car wrecks, truck wrecks, motorcycle accidents and public transportation accidents such as bus accidents.
Professional
Malpractice: Medical malpractice or negligence, legal malpractice or negligence and other professional malpractice or negligence which may include police officers, public officers, dentists, etc.
Major
Accidents
Workers
Compensation: These laws are different in
that they are designed to compensate employees who are injured or disabled on
the job, possibly without the need for litigation. Benefits for dependents are
also provided under these laws.
Product
Liability: Defective products such as gas
tanks, tire defects, air bag injuries, toxic chemicals, some environmental
pollution as well as products that do not live up to their respective guarantees
or warranties.
Wrongful
death: Canctrialrophic and fatal injuries due to negligence or other liability may bring compensation to heirs or estate.
Personal injury damages are monetary compensation, which the law awards to one who has been injured by the actions of another. There are two types of damages: compensatory and punitive. Compensatory damages, sometimes known as "actual damages", are intended to compensate the injured party for his actual and proven losses or injury. Punitive damages are compensation in excess of actual damages and are awarded as punishment to a wrongdoer. You may hear of "liquidated damages," (contractually established damages) and "nominal damages" (a court awards a nominal amount such as one dollar). There are many court guidelines establishing what types of damages may be awarded in a given circumstance.
In today's world, a complete picture of personal injury must include information
on insurance. The burden of an economic loss falls on the individual who suffers
the loss, the individual causing the loss through negligence or unlawful
conduct, or a third party who has been allocated the burden by the legislature
(such as employers under the Workmen's Compensation Statutes) The goal of
insurance is to allocate the risks of a loss from an individual to several
people. Losses are paid out from a pool created by non-refundable "premiums"
paid into by insured individuals, who share a risk in exchange for protection
from massive loss. The insurance company becomes the safe-keeper of the
premiums. Maintaining economic stability is a government function and the courts
take their regulatory responsibility very seriously.
